If your plugin loses its link to a ChipGate Mk4 timing-chip reader mid-race, don't panic — the reader buffers reads locally for about six hours. First, re-run the pairing handshake from the Splitline console. If the reader account itself is locked out (usually after three failed handshakes), you'll need to trigger account recovery. That resets the device credential and re-syncs the buffer to the Kestrel Falls results server. Recovery requires the shared passphrase we issue to all registered plugin authors, which is shown below.

vault phrase of yaguf-hahaf = druath-holix

## Changelog — Splitwheel assignment service v4.2

Renamed: EXPERIMENT_BUCKET_MODE is now ASSIGNMENT_STRATEGY. The old name is accepted until v5.0 with a deprecation warning in the logs. Accepted values are unchanged (hash, sticky, weighted). New team members should update local env files now rather than waiting for the removal. While editing your .env, also ensure the assignment signing credential is present by adding this line:

secret setting of yagug-hahog: COURIER_KEY13=44c9b50f678cd

Q: A customer says their Roadtally fleet fuel-usage report is blank — what gives? A: Nine times out of ten the report vault timed out and locked itself before the export finished. Have them retry once; if it's still blank, unlock the vault from the support console and regenerate. The console will ask for the recovery passphrase, which is noted just below.

recovery phrase for yahap-faduf: sorion-kasath-briath-gorius-ulaael-zorvan-aldiel-quenwyn-casdor-framir-julwyn-novvan-zorox

Ticket #2907 — Signature check fails on report builder export

Support: customers exporting from the Tallyvane report builder see a signature verification error after the sorting-stability patch. The patch changed row ordering in grouped exports, which altered the serialized payload, so exports signed before the patch now fail verification against cached manifests. Advise customers to regenerate reports; old exports cannot be re-verified. Fresh exports are signed with the key below.

signing key of fadug-haweg = bky19_x2JJNa4RuE34mQa9TgK